95nracer 06-27-2010 01:22 PM

Have you tried cutting power to the fuel pump?

CleAn_WhEeLs_RX8 06-28-2010 12:20 AM

i dont think so. I have just done what the book said to do, and depress the pedal to the floor, which cuts the fuel. But i dont think i have cut the power...

StuttgartRX8 06-28-2010 02:14 AM

He means take out the fuse to the fuel pump I think. I take out the fuse and disconnect the air pump. If the car starts up I run up to the front of the car and put the fuse back in before it dies. by disconnecting the air pump you don't damage the cat I heard, and also it uses less battery power since that thing doesn't have to kick on.
